Output e3fa77612006e099c7c133e69a6c636fb7db890d84c58bac1f801dd3a22c3dd8:1

value
56800551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04df30e62126c637e053f5f027f2cb53c65aff66 OP_EQUAL
address
328mztq5qSpFR4z8KJa9zoxNGezwVCLzPK
transaction
e3fa77612006e099c7c133e69a6c636fb7db890d84c58bac1f801dd3a22c3dd8
spent
true